Buying or selling a house is a complicated legal procedure with the potential for many pitfalls.


Disputes in residential real estate law in North Carolina can involve the purchase contract, financing, the home's value, and other issues with real property.


Since buying a home is such a large and significant investment for most people in North Carolina and selling a home has such high stakes, any legal mistakes or miscalculations could be very costly.


Residential real estate lawyers in North Carolina protect the interests of those buying or selling homes.

American College of Real Estate Lawyers

Founded in 1978, ACREL is the largest organization in the United States for attorneys devoted to real estate law. Admission in ACREL is by invitation only after a rigorous screening procedure. The College gathers together the top real estate lawyers in North Carolina and throughout the country who are distinguished for their skill, experience and high standards of professional and ethical conduct.
